Annual backflow testing is required in most Watertown jurisdictions to protect the public water supply from contamination. Magnet Plumbing handles certified backflow testing in Watertown, SD for property owners, property managers, and facility operators — completing the test, filing the paperwork, and handling any needed repairs or device replacements.
